My grandfather was Carl M. Parise of Reno, Nevada. He was named Nevada's Inventor of the Year in 1994 in recognition of his patents that had brought America and the world steam cleaning for carpets, wet/dry vacs and other related tools and products. He started his company in 1971 with $400 and a dream. Over the next twenty-five years it became of course a multi-million dollar family owned and operated business.
During those early years of his company, known as Parise & Sons Inc. and most widely recognized under the trade name Thermax, Carl, a WWII Combat Veteran, saw and understood the weaknesses and strengths of not only his local government in Washoe County, but at State and Federal levels as well. After an unsuccessful bid for local office, Carl Parise founded what was called "Registered Voters of Washoe County Inc." noting that were it merely an association or public organization, it could easily be infiltrated by usurpers and saboteurs. His organization grew and soon, with the help of area voters who contributed not only money but time and expertise, Registered Voters of Washoe County Inc. brought about REAL changes in Reno, including getting a crooked judge removed from the bench and saving the county in excess of $300,000 per year.
Soon Carl found himself in strategic planning for the development of "Registered Voters of America Inc." His plan was to duplicate the success in Washoe County across America on a localized basis as well as developing a team to take on the so-called "leaders" in Washington.
In a meeting in San Diego sometime in the late 70's, with a retired Navy Admiral and another similar figure, my grandfather was told that his ideas and strategies were indeed good ones, but they were too late in the offering. Carl recalled the Admiral as saying, "If you were ten years earlier, perhaps your plan would work. But it's too late in the game." The Admiral and the other individual at the meeting both expressed that they were looking to retire outside the U.S. because in their view, America was on a course for certain economic disaster. Remember, this was in the late 70's. A decade later my grandfather would tell me that though he had not wanted to believe the opinions of these men, he had sought them out for their input, possibly their support. But their warnings had left him to more closely focus on his business and less on trying to help fix America.
